区块链矩链安全使用指南
2026 / 05 / 08
2026-05-08 22:03:56 比特派钱包官网
一种新型分布式账本技术是无间隙区块链,它的核心是消除区块生成跟确认之间的等待时间,进而达成数据流的连续不间断,我从研究底层架构多年的视角来讲,明白这种“无间隙”设计对保障系统安全运行特别关键,它能够有效防止因区块延迟导致的数据断层风险。
区块链gapless指采用连续出块机制的网络,新区块与前一区块间无时间空档,无数据空隙。传统区块链依赖固定出块间隔,gapless方案借预提交与流水线验证,使区块无缝衔接如流水。此设计大幅提升交易吞吐量,对节点同步性能提更高要求。
于实际进行部署期间,gapless架构要求所有牵涉其中的节点维持高度契合的时钟视图以及状态更新。任意一个节点的同步出现滞后状况,都极有可能致使局部产生“假性间隙”,从而对整体的连续性造成破坏。所以,运维人员务必要首要去配置高精度时间协议以及低延迟网络,不然的话,那所谓的无间隙将会退化成理论上的承诺。
关键在于对共识算法进行改造从而实现gapless,传统的工作量证明或者权益证明得等待区块确认窗口,gapless采用结合碎片化验证的改进的拜占庭容错协议,每个区块生成之际,其父区块的终局性经阈值签名完成广播,这致使新区块仅需引用前一个区块的指纹就能即刻上链。
因这套机制对网络带宽以及计算资源的消耗呈现成倍增长态势,我曾测试过一些原型网络,当节点数量超出50个时,消息广播的冗余致使实际间隙再度出现,所以,gapless更适宜联盟链或者私有链场景,在公网环境当中需搭配专门的加速层,比如运用QUIC协议替换TCP以降低握手延迟。
“间隙劫持”攻击是无间隙设计引入新攻击面后最典型的情况,恶意节点会利用连续出块特性,在极短时间内广播伪造替代区块,试图覆盖刚被确认的连续链段,无间隙设计虽提升了效率,却引入了新攻击面,因没有天然时间窗口校验多重确认,防范这种攻击需依赖高度密集的交叉签名机制。
还有一大令人担忧的风险是那种状态的膨胀,gapless系统在每秒的时间历程当中,说不定、极有可能会产生出数十个,甚至有可能多达上百个区块,在每一个属于块区内发生着这种完整状态之中的变更,这些变更可是都会被永久性持续性地存储起来的,要是不采用有效期修剪或者分片处理归档之后的那种策略之下,往往普通些节点的存储设备在几周的时间跨度范围以内就会达到极限状态。安全稳定使用gapless区块链的首要关键的、基础性的第一步,就是要去建立起来自动化的数据生命周期管理机制,以此来区分清楚热数据和冷数据之间的差异等情况,如果不这样做的话,那么节点崩溃这种情况基本上就会不可避免地发生了。
对于那些有着接入无缝隙网络想法的开发者而言,优先去挑选成熟的开源实现方式,像是HyPerledger Fabric的无间隙插件或者Avalanche的连续流水线分支。在进行部署之前一定要运用沙盒环境去模拟高负载状况,观察在每秒具有5000笔交易压力的情形下区块间隙是不是真的为零。与此同时配置多层次的监控仪表盘,着重去跟踪“区块传播延迟”以及“孤儿区块率”这两项指标。
在生产的环境当中,予以建议的是,把gapless节点分布于至少三个地理区域之处,并且要使用专用的硬件时间戳卡片。日常进行维护的时候,需要每周执行一回连续性校验脚本,用以比对相邻区块的时间戳差分是不是均小于1毫秒。请记住,任何声称“绝对无间隙”的系统在物理世界当中都不可能完美地实现,你的目标是把间隙控制在应用可以容忍的阈值范围之内。
当你处于接触或者是参与策划那个不存在间隙的区块链方案的阶段时,你内心最为担忧的是哪一个步骤环节所潜藏的安全方面的隐患呢?欢迎来到评论区域留下言语进行讨论交流,同时也千万不要忘记去点击点赞以及把相关内容分享出去,以给予更多有需求这项技术的朋友们。

原文链接:https://sy5retc.com/btpgf/3934.html
本文版权:如无特别标注,本站文章均为原创。